Series and Parallel Capacitor Calculations
Parallel: C_total = C1 + C2 + C3. Series: 1/C_total = 1/C1 + 1/C2 + 1/C3. Opposite of resistor combinations.
RC time constant tau = R x C. After 5 tau, capacitor is 99.3% charged. Fundamental to filters and timing circuits.
Energy stored: E = 0.5 x C x V squared. A 100uF cap at 5V stores 1.25 millijoules.
Frequently Asked Questions
Capacitors vs batteries?
Capacitors store energy in an electric field and discharge quickly. Batteries store chemically and discharge slowly.
What is RC time constant?
tau = R x C. Time to charge to 63.2% through a resistor. After 5 tau, 99.3% charged.
Why less capacitance in series?
Series increases effective plate separation, reducing capacitance. Charge is the same on each but voltage splits.
Types of capacitors?
Ceramic (small, stable), Electrolytic (large, polarized), Film (accurate), Tantalum (compact, polarized).
